Herbertshire Castle Park is a hidden gem located in the charming town of Denny, Scotland, offering visitors a delightful mix of nature and history. This expansive park is renowned for its serene landscapes, featuring lush lawns, vibrant flower beds, and winding pathways that invite leisurely exploration. Whether you are looking to have a peaceful picnic or take a tranquil stroll, Herbertshire Castle Park provides the perfect backdrop for relaxation and rejuvenation. The park’s history is intertwined with the ruins of Herbertshire Castle, adding a touch of historical intrigue to your visit. You can wander through the remnants of the castle and imagine the stories it holds, making it a unique experience for history buffs and casual visitors alike. The park is equipped with various amenities, including benches and picnic spots, ensuring comfort during your stay. Families will find it particularly enjoyable, as there are plenty of open spaces for children to run and play. Moreover, the park is a popular spot for birdwatching, so don’t forget your binoculars to catch a glimpse of local wildlife.
